For the most part all is well with dvd-decryptor and my use of it ... however, I notice that if I put the DVD in my computer and play it, and then play the ripped copy of that DVD, I need to turn the volume up much farther when playing the ripped copy.

So it seems my rips have low volume level for some reason ... how can I normalize this _during the RIP_ ? (I have not ripped more than a few dvds, so I would rather re-rip them without the flaw than normalize them after the fact)

Any idea why this is happening ?

The audio isnt touched, it's mearly copied over.

You will find the problem lies with the way you're playing the ripped files. Play them as a dvd and the player software will enable its volume boosting logic that gets employed on a proper dvd video disc.
